The PARKER 164PLP-10M is a push-to-connect union tee tube fitting designed for quick, tool-free connections in pneumatic and fluid-handling systems. Constructed from nickel-plated brass with a silicone-free grease lubricant, it accepts 10mm outside diameter tubing on all three ports and handles working pressures up to 300 psi. The fitting operates across a temperature range of 0 degrees F to 200 degrees F, making it suitable for a wide range of light industrial and commercial plumbing applications. A silver body with a yellow release button identifies the disconnect collar for fast field service. Licensed HVAC, plumbing, and mechanical technicians install this type of fitting during system assembly or maintenance where push-to-connect speed is required.
The 164PLP-10M is intended for tube-to-tube-to-tube branch connections where a tee configuration is needed without the use of threaded fittings or compression tools. It is well suited for pneumatic control lines, light-duty fluid transfer, and instrumentation tubing runs in both residential and commercial mechanical systems. The UL94 V-0 flame resistance rating makes it appropriate for environments where flame-spread requirements must be met. Its compact overall length of 1.96 inches keeps installation tight in panel or cabinet applications.
Designed for use with 10mm outside diameter tubing in push-to-connect tube-to-tube-to-tube tee applications. Verify tubing OD and system pressure rating before installation.
Shut off and depressurize the system fully before removing or installing push-to-connect fittings. Cut tubing squarely and deburr the end to ensure a complete, leak-free seat against the internal collet and O-ring. To release tubing, press the yellow release button inward while pulling the tube straight out. A licensed plumber or mechanical contractor should verify that fitting pressure and temperature ratings are appropriate for the specific system before commissioning.
